Coverage typically available

When exploring auto insurance in Yorktown, independent agents can help you compare various coverage components, including liability, collision, comprehensive, and uninsured motorist coverage. They can also explain discounts for safe driving, bundling multiple policies, or vehicle safety features, ensuring you get the most value for your premium.

For homeowners in Yorktown, an independent agent will guide you through options like dwelling coverage, personal property protection, and liability coverage. They can also discuss endorsements for specific perils common in Texas, like windstorm or hail, and help you understand the differences between actual cash value and replacement cost policies.

Life insurance offers several pathways to financial protection. You can explore term life insurance, which provides coverage for a specific period, or permanent life insurance, such as whole life or universal life, which offers lifelong coverage and can build cash value over time. Your local agent can help you determine which type best fits your long-term financial strategy.

Regarding health insurance, independent agents can present options ranging from Affordable Care Act (ACA) compliant plans available on the marketplace to short-term medical plans for temporary coverage needs. They will help you understand the differences in benefits, costs, and provider networks to make an informed choice for your health and family.

Small business insurance in Yorktown encompasses a range of solutions. Agents can help you compare a Business Owner's Policy (BOP), which combines property, liability, and business interruption coverage, with standalone policies like general liability, commercial auto, or workers' compensation. They ensure your Yorktown business is adequately protected from common operational risks.

Local resources to know

When navigating the insurance landscape in Texas, a primary resource is the Texas Department of Insurance (TDI). This state agency provides consumer information, helps resolve complaints against insurance companies, and offers guidance on various types of coverage. It's a valuable starting point for understanding your rights as a policyholder.
